I am looking for aspiring (frontend) Web Developers who can help with mentoring the very newcomers who have never written code.
Ideal candidate:
- Knows basics of html, css and can figure out a bit of javascript. 
- (can make a navbar) -- if not, candidate is expected to know how to google such problems and solve them.
- Wants to learn the tools of the trade (git, travis, so on...)
- Wants a project / work with a team of developers.
- Can commit to a certain number of hours/week. 
- Can spend time in mentoring newcomers.
- Is interested to work in / understand culture of open-source communities.
- Wants to know recommended practices of the industry.

Format of project:
- We will make a functional website from scratch, the website is expected to be used by another community of developers in Amity.

Intentions of the project:
- Primary: Mentoring newcomers / aspiring web developers & members of 
project to get used to open-source culture / best practices of the industry.
- Secondary: Get a website made that can actually be used by a community.
